I don't know the quality or pile of their mats, would be curious to know. They have 2 different kinds, one is $40 cheaper than the Fiero Store, and one is almost the same exact price.

The only logo that Rock Auto seems to offer is the FIERO lettering, and not the Pegasus logo, and the 'e' in the logo looks FUNKY!



Here is a link to some of the info on them.

I think you are better off going HERE for more selection, way more color choices, styles, quality ect ect. TONS of choices......

So, for $112.00 you can get mats at JCWhitney with a choice of 12 carpet color choices (Rock auto offers 4) 24 thread choices for the logos, and even a matching border to the thread color, or different color to accent the mats.

JCWhitney is just a reseller for Lloyd's Floor mats. Lloyds is the manufacturer, and does not sell directly to anyone period. If you do not trust JCWhitney, you can get the same exact Lloyds mats at TONS of other places as well.

I asked my wife , and she says she can atach them with something she called wonderunder .
Its somekind of fuseable fabric you place it under the patch then heat it with an iron.
then she would use a curved needle and add some basting stitches hidden around the outside
to make sure it does not come loose. sorry I can't explain better but its something if she knows
then I don't worry about it .
